The crisis in PDP has deepened as six members of the National Working Committee (NWC) of the party returned N177.6 millions paid into their accounts as bribes by the party’s leadership.

Those who have returned the alleged bribe paid to them from the “proceeds of the N10bn sale of nomination forms” include the Deputy National Chairman (South), Ambassador Taofeek Arapaja, who refunded N36m to the party’s account; National Vice Chairman South-South, Chief Dan Orbih (N28m) and National Woman Leader, Prof. Stella Effah-Attoe (N28m).

Others are: National Vice Chairman South-East, Dr Alli Odefa (N28m); National Vice Chairman South-West, Olasoji Adagunobi-Oluwatukesi (N28m) and Deputy National Secretary, Setonji Koshoedo (N28m).

The money paid into the six people’s accounts were said to be for ‘house rent.’

The letters for the return of the money were conveyed to the party’s national chairman and leaked to the public.

Governor Nyesom Wike of Rivers State had accused the PDP’s National Chairman, Iyorchia Ayu of pocketing N1 billion in Lagos.
